hardware-address <hardware-address> <type>

Use the hardware-address command to specify the name of a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ol
(DHCP) client. Use the no form of this command to remove the configured client name.

Syntax Description

<hardware-address>

Specifies the hardware address (in hexadecimal notation with colon delimiters) of
the preferred router on the client’s subnet (example d2:17:04:91:11:50).

<type>

Optional. Specifies the hardware protocol of the DHCP client.

The hardware type field can be entered as follows:

ethernet

Specifies standard Ethernet networks.

ieee802

Specifies IEEE 802 standard networks.

<1-21>

Enter one of the hardware types listed in RFC1700.

The valid hardware types are as follows:

1

10 Mb Ethernet

2

Experimental 3 Mb Ethernet

3

Amateur Radio AX.25

4

Proteon ProNET Token Ring

5

Chaos

6

IEEE 802 Networks

7

ARCNET

8

Hyperchannel

9

Lanstar

10

Autonet Short Address

11

LocalTalk

12

LocalNet (IBM PCNet or SYTEK LocalNet)

13

Ultra link

14

SMDS

15

Frame Relay

16

Asynchronous Transmission Mode (ATM)

17

HDLC

18

Fibre Channel

19

Asynchronous Transmission Mode (ATM)

20

Serial Line

21

Asynchronous Transmission Mode (ATM)
